Microsoft Power BI vs Tenable.io
psychology AI Verdict
Microsoft Power BI excels in data visualization and reporting capabilities, making it an excellent choice for organizations that need to track KPIs and monitor progress effectively. With its seamless integration with other Microsoft products and affordable pricing for non-profit organizations, it offers a robust solution at a competitive price point. Tenable.io, on the other hand, shines in vulnerability management and continuous monitoring, providing real-time threat intelligence and automated scanning capabilities that are crucial for large enterprises and security teams.
While both tools offer comprehensive reporting features, Power BI's focus on business intelligence makes it more suitable for organizations looking to enhance their data analysis processes, whereas Tenable.ios specialized security-focused features make it the clear choice for those prioritizing cybersecurity. The key differences lie in their core strengths: Power BI is better suited for broader business analytics and reporting, while Tenable.io excels in vulnerability management and threat intelligence.

compare Feature Comparison
| Feature | Microsoft Power BI | Tenable.io |
|---|---|---|
| Data Visualization | Power BI offers a wide range of charts and graphs, including interactive dashboards. | Tenable.io provides basic visualizations but focuses on security-related data. |
| Reporting Capabilities | Power BI supports various report formats and can integrate with other Microsoft tools. | Tenable.io offers detailed reports and alerts for security incidents. |
| Data Sources | Power BI supports a variety of data sources, including SQL Server, Excel, and cloud services. | Tenable.io focuses on network assets and can scan various types of devices and applications. |
| User Interface | Power BI has an intuitive interface with drag-and-drop functionality for creating reports. | Tenable.io's interface is more technical, requiring users to navigate through multiple screens for setup and monitoring. |
| Integration Capabilities | Power BI integrates seamlessly with other Microsoft products like Azure and Office 365. | Tenable.io integrates with various security tools but may require additional configuration. |
| Scalability | Power BI can scale to handle large datasets and multiple users efficiently. | Tenable.io is designed for scalability in terms of the number of assets it can monitor, though this may vary based on pricing tier. |
